
Television heart throb Gautam Rode, who plays lead character in Sanjay Leela Bhansali's big ticket show Saraswatichandra, says current phase is good for television actors who have started considering for big screen too.
He says if now he gets a chance to act in films he will surely do. “If I say that I don't want to do films, I would be lying. But now, my thinking has changed. Earlier, I was not able to concentrate on one thing, I would get anxious about bagging a film offer. But now, I want to give 100% to whatever I am doing, the medium doesn't matter. I don't want to live in my own dream world. And yes, right now, it is a good phase for actors,” said Gautam who has done three film in beginning of his acting career.
He adds, “Earlier, it was believed that if you have done television, you will never get to do films mainly because of over-exposure. Film producers these days are getting more practical, they are opting for faces who are experienced, have got acting skills and have a loyal fan base as well. We just need to be presented differently.”
Gautam has completed almost thirteen years in tinsel town, in which he was occupied in almost every field of entertainment. He has done daily soaps, films, reality shows, theatre, and music videos. “The struggle is still on because if you are ambitious, you would always prevent yourself from getting stagnated. You keep raising your bar. I am a workaholic and that keeps me going,” says Gautam.
He plays Saraswatichandra in his show opposite Jennifer Winget. It airs on Star Plus at 7.30pm.
